Magda Apanowicz
Magda Apanowicz is an actor from Canada. Canadian actor. Born on November 8, 1985, and is 5'3" (1.60 millimetres). Her most famous performances include Andy Jensen in the TV show Kyle XY, and Lacy in the show Caprica. Apanowicz is originally of Polish descent and spent a entire year in Poland during the 9th grade. She was a student at her first class at the Vancouver Film School. When she was 10years old, the brother of her showed her Pulp Fiction and it sparked her interest in acting. Her acting career started in 2002, when she had an appearance on Jeremiah and John Doe. From 2007 to 2009, she played the role of Andy Jensen on Kyle XY. In 2008, she starred in Every Second Counts in 2008 which was the first Hallmark Channel Original Movie. Apanowicz played Lacy, a regular series in Caprica as well as Eric Stoltz, in 2009. Later, she appeared in Hellcats. In 2012, she appeared as a guest on the web-series Husbands. The script was written by Jane Espenson. Apanowicz started appearing in the role of Emily on the web series, Continuum, in 2013.
